Quetta (Pakistan Point News – 7th June, 2018) At least six people have been injured as an Army helicopter crash landed in Quetta on Thursday.

According to media reports, the helicopter was coming from Kohlu to Quetta when it crashed near Eastern Bypass Industrial area of Quetta.

According to Quetta DIG, at least six persons have been injured in the crash. The injured have been shifted to CMH Hospital for treatment.

The Inter Services Public Relations (ISPR) said that an injured Frontier Corps (FC) official was being brought to Quetta from Kohlu in the helicopter.

The FC official was killed in the helicopter crash while the pilot and other personnel remained safe, the ISPR said.

The rescue teams reached to the site of the crash and started rescue activities.
